SC//ALBUM REVIEW:
"8 Diagrams is classic Wu-Tang . . . Maybe Better!"

For those new to Wu Tang Clan or HipHop for that matter, The Wu Tang Clan came up in the early 90's as a "super crew" from NYC revolutionizing HipHop & the rap game with their charisma, entrepreneurial skills and army of affiliates.
Wu Tang Clan is comprised of 9 members: Method Man, RZA, Raekwon, Inspectah Deck, Ghostface, Masta Killa, GZA, U-God, and ODB (R.I.P.).
Guaranteed to be an instant classic, whether you were already a fan of "The Wu" or not, the many styles, cerebral word play, driving beats, and witty-reflective-at times humorous banter that plays throughout this album will definitely leave you bobbing your head, and appreciating one of this genre's best.

For their first 15 years, Wu Tang delivered the pop music equivalent of a Trojan horse, dressing their esoteric instincts (hardcore, street lyrics; fringe culture, fanboy fanaticism) in beats and hooks that you welcomed into your brain. For their fifth album, group leader the RZA annihilates these easy points of entry, and we're left with a suite of songs built on spaghetti western loops, 5 Percent doctrine and brooding, jazzy ambience. It's difficult, for sure, but it's also among the most rewarding HipHop releases of 2007.

- Sam Chennault/Robb Jackson
